Making Money from Home
I know that I briefly touched base on this last week, as I found a website, odesk.com, that allows people to work from home for various companies/individuals. I have actually be on a job since last week, applied to several other jobs, and went through an interview. While you may find that there are many jobs that are available, it seems to me that many of the jobs are giving to people in other countries simply because it does not cost as much to employ people outside of the United States. The job that I did get, is a very simple, 30 minutes a day job. While it is not minimum wage, it is still a little bit of money.
Unfortunately the job interview did not go well due to the interviewer's lack of understand the English language. But I have faith and hope that I will find something else out there.
